Quick Start
If you're eager to get started, here's the fastest way to begin:
1. Install Smugglex
cargo install smugglex
2. Run Your First Scan
smugglex https://example.com/
3. Review Results
Smugglex will automatically test for all major HTTP Request Smuggling attack types and report any vulnerabilities found.

Example Workflow
Here's a typical workflow for using smugglex:
# Basic scan
smugglex https://target.com/
# Scan with verbose output and save results
smugglex https://target.com/ -v -o results.json
# Scan with custom headers and timeout
smugglex https://target.com/ -H "Authorization: Bearer token" -t 15
# Scan multiple URLs from a file
cat urls.txt | smugglex -v
# Run specific checks only
smugglex https://target.com/ -c cl-te,te-cl
# Export vulnerable payloads for manual verification
smugglex https://target.com/ --export-payloads ./payloads
Key Concepts
Before you dive in, here are some key concepts to understand:
HTTP Request Smuggling
A technique that exploits discrepancies in how front-end and back-end servers parse HTTP requests. When servers disagree on request boundaries, attackers can "smuggle" malicious requests through security controls.
Attack Types
Smugglex tests for multiple attack types:
- CL.TE: Content-Length vs Transfer-Encoding desynchronization
- TE.CL: Transfer-Encoding vs Content-Length desynchronization
- TE.TE: Transfer-Encoding obfuscation (60+ variations)
- H2C: HTTP/2 Cleartext smuggling
- H2: HTTP/2 protocol-level smuggling
Timing-Based Detection
Smugglex uses sophisticated timing analysis to detect vulnerabilities. By comparing response times between normal requests and attack requests, the tool can reliably identify desynchronization issues.
